whyzee
03-29-2011, 06:23 PM
to me it looks like it has been repainted everywhere. A really nice restore though. I am inclined to believe the majority of the bids are shill and the bike will sell for no more than $3000.
As far as telling it has been a restore, there is too much wear on the shifter lever for starters, does not match up to frame wear. Sprocket wear is heavy etc...regardless...a beauty!
